在Vue中动态绑定路由简单指南_要在_根据需要动态添加或删除路由
在Vue中动态绑定路由信息的简单指南
一、使用Vue Router创建路由实例
要在Vue中使用动态路由,第一步是引入Vue Router并创建一个路由实例。通常这会在你的应用主文件,比如 main.js
中完成。
二、在组件中使用进行渲染
在Vue组件里,你可以通过使用特殊的标签来显示当前路由对应的组件。这样,路由变化时,页面会自动更新以显示新的组件。
三、利用编程式导航动态更改路由
Vue Router提供了方法来在代码中直接改变路由,这对于根据不同条件导航到不同页面非常有用。
四、动态加载路由模块
为了提高应用性能,你可以选择在需要时才加载特定的路由模块。这样,只有在需要的时候才会加载对应的组件。
五、动态添加和删除路由
有时候你可能需要在运行时添加或删除路由。Vue Router也支持这种动态操作。
六、使用路由守卫进行动态绑定
路由守卫可以在路由切换时执行特定的逻辑,这使得你可以更精细地控制路由的动态绑定。
七、总结与建议
通过以上步骤,你可以在Vue应用中实现动态路由绑定。这样做不仅让应用更灵活,也更易于维护。建议在开发时保持路由管理的简洁和一致性,并定期优化路由配置。
相关问答FAQs
1. 如何在Vue中动态绑定路由信息?
要在Vue中动态绑定路由信息,你可以使用Vue Router的动态路由匹配功能。在定义路由时,可以使用占位符来表示动态部分,然后在组件中通过相应的方法访问这些参数。
2. 如何在Vue中根据路由信息动态加载组件?
在Vue中,你可以使用标签来动态加载组件。通过绑定组件名称到路由信息上,可以实现在不同路由下加载不同的组件。
3. 如何在Vue中实现路由跳转?
在Vue中,你可以使用组件来实现路由跳转。点击该组件会自动导航到指定的路由。你还可以通过方法进行编程式的路由跳转,传递路由路径或路由对象作为参数。
- 创建Vue Router实例。
- 在组件中使用标签渲染对应路由的组件。
- 使用编程式导航方法来动态改变路由。
- 动态加载需要时才加载的组件。
- 根据需要动态添加或删除路由。
- 使用路由守卫进行复杂的动态绑定。
步骤 | 说明 |
---|---|
1 | 创建Vue Router实例 |
2 | 在组件中使用进行渲染 |
3 | 利用编程式导航动态更改路由 |
4 | 动态加载路由模块 |
5 | 动态添加和删除路由 |
6 | 使用路由守卫进行动态绑定 |